Figure out which type of car you need from the rental car company

The size and type of vehicle you need will depend on the purpose of your business trip. If you need to get across the country without spending much money on gas, choose a small economy car. If comfort is your goal during a long drive, a luxury car might suit you. If you need to transport clients or products, a larger car, like an SUV or van, might be best for you. A larger car will cost more, so take that into consideration when selecting.

Take advantage of car rental services specifically for businesses

Many car rental companies offer special discounts and services for business travelers. Whether you or your employees are traveling and need a car, save money with companies that offer this special. Some of these companies require you to be a frequent traveler to get a discount, so be sure to check the requirements.
